As a Staff Mechanical Engineer on our Optical Payload team at BlackSky you will support the development and integration of our satellite optical payloads, from concept to production, as both a technical leader and individual contributor. You will ensure the payloads developed by our partners meet the demands of our space systems by establishing requirements; collaborating and co-engineering with internal and external parties; evaluating payload design artifacts and test results; and addressing production issues. You will ensure our spacecraft bus structures and systems integrate harmoniously with the payload to meet exacting structural and thermal requirements of our mission. You will develop initial concepts of satellite structures, system layouts, and support equipment based on requirements and objectives, then apply BlackSky best practices, mentorship from senior engineers, and your own skills and intuition to fully mature those concepts. You will interact with flight, prototype, and ground support hardware. You will do all this as part of a highly skilled multi-functional technical team focused on producing state-of-the-art satellites.
This position reports to the Director, Mechanical Engineering and is a hybrid role based out of our Tukwila, WA office.
Responsibilities
~1 min read- →Ensure that payloads developed by our partners meet the stringent mechanical requirements of our missions through active engagement and collaboration with internal and external parties throughout the program lifecycle.
- →Lead the mechanical design and integration of payloads into our satellite structures, applying experience and engineering judgement to develop technical plans for your work and others that considers the full program scope and addresses requirements, risks, and schedule.
- →Work within a multidisciplinary team to deliver space vehicle designs, production plans, and test strategies that support program cost, schedule, and quality goals.
- →Design spacecraft mechanical structures, assemblies, and components with CAD software (Creo)
- →Generate and maintain engineering and manufacturing documentation such as part drawings, assembly drawings, and bills of materials.
- →Document design and analysis data in technical reports, presentations, and manufacturing systems.
- →Apply engineering judgment to make informed decisions when data is incomplete, balancing performance, manufacturability, reliability, and schedule.
- →Support manufacturing and production teams by providing design intent, resolving build issues, reviewing nonconformance reports, and implementing corrective actions.
- →Develop tooling, fixtures, and ground support equipment as needed to support integration and test activities.
Requirements
~2 min read- Bachelor of Science degree in Mechanical Engineering, Aerospace Engineering, or a similar engineering discipline.
- 10+ years of professional experience in a mechanical engineering role
- Demonstrable experience working in the satellite or launch industry maturing designs from initial concepts to detailed manufacturing drawings
- Experience working on the mechanical design of optical systems
- Familiarity with typical design requirements for space systems
- Experience leading small to moderate scale efforts with cross-functional teams
- Experience using CAD software to develop part and assembly models, and manufacturing drawings
- Working knowledge of the ANSI Y14.5 dimensioning and tolerance specification
- Must be a US Person
- Experience with PTC Creo and Windchill software.
- Experience with structural analysis and test
- Experience with thermal analysis and test
